Best way to route an Ethernet cable through a window? by kind_strang3r in networking

[–]Independent-Delay230 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Drill a hole in frame, run external rated twisted Cat5e/6 cable through hole, silicone up the hole. crimp on RJ45 connectors or use punch down tool to connect fibre into patch panel or individual socket.

It needs to be external rated cable other wise the UV and general weathering will destroy it fairly quickly. and don't bother with the flat super thin stuff thats likely to give speed issues/errors.

What kind vans is this? by New_Engineering9785 in Vans

[–]Independent-Delay230 6 points7 points  (0 children)

The Pics that OP provided do not match any of the imran potato knu skools that I’ve seen

As an example compare them to the stock x link you’ve provided 

Look at the tab on the tounge, it should be black and have the potato vans logo. The photos provided by OP have the a red/white tag from the GR knu skool release

Look at the insole, genuine imran potatos are VR3 and have a ecocush insole with eco Cush branding on a brown back ground. the ones in OP are generic 

The stitching on the back of the shoe is the wrong font and the O in potato is the wrong colour.

The shape of the shoe is off as is the tab on the back and the general quality of stitching.

The potato vans were a limited release well before the GR knu skool and were selling for well over over retail (stockx has loads of sales for $400+) so there are fakes of them and the ones in OPs pic are fakes

South Manchester neighbourhoods by stuckintheairfryer in manchester

[–]Independent-Delay230 4 points5 points  (0 children)

Schools are one of the reasons that a lot of people move to sale due to Trafford still using the 11+/grammer school system

The primary schools are usually good or outstanding 

At secondary school if they can pass the 11+ there’s Sale Grammer, which is classed as outstanding. The other schools AoM and sale high are also considered good although they are oversubscribed meaning that some children end up being sent to Stretford / partington / flixton )
